What are 'walking distance' jobs?

'Walking distance' jobs refer to employment opportunities that are located within a comfortable walking range from an individual's home or a specific location. These jobs are ideal for those who prefer not to commute by car, bike, or public transportation, and instead want to travel to work on foot. Common examples include positions at nearby retail stores, cafes, schools, or offices. The definition of 'walking distance' can vary, but it typically means a distance that can be covered in 5 to 30 minutes on foot, depending on personal preference and local infrastructure.

SUMMARY

The Save A Lot Clerk is responsible for processing and stocking of product, building and filling displays, receiving cash from customers or Associates in payment for goods or services in a quick and friendly manner while providing genuine customer care.  

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Drives store sales by ensuring that all customers are acknowledged, customer needs are met, and concerns are resolved quickly
  • Processes and stocks deliveries and back stock
  • Builds and fills displays
  • Performs product scanning and processing of customer's orders in an accurate, efficient, and prompt manner.
  • Ensures proper handling of all forms of tender and coupons.
  • Processes and is accountable for other services handled at the register.
  • Answers incoming phone calls using proper phone etiquette
  • Performs fixed activities as assigned.
  • Assists with store maintenance and cleaning
  • Follows all store and department policies and procedures.
  • Other duties may be assigned.
